Vue项目上线步骤详解-你还得先配置好服务器环境-记得部署过程中多测试确保在生产环境中运行正常
Vue项目上线步骤详解
一、构建项目
完成Vue项目的开发后,我们得把它变成生产环境能用的文件。Vue CLI有个超简单的命令帮你搞定这事儿。
操作步骤:
- 打开终端。
- 进入项目根目录。
- 运行命令:npm run build。
这个命令会根据你的配置生成一个目录,里面都是生产环境用的文件。
二、配置服务器
把构建好的文件部署到服务器之前,你还得先配置好服务器环境。常见的服务器有Nginx、Apache和Node.js等。
Nginx配置示例
- 安装Nginx。
- 配置Nginx:
- 编辑/etc/nginx/nginx.conf文件,添加以下内容:
- 重启Nginx。
Apache配置示例
- 安装Apache。
- 配置Apache:
- 编辑/etc/httpd/httpd.conf文件,添加以下内容:
- 重启Apache。
Node.js (Express) 配置示例
- 安装Express。
- 创建一个文件,添加以下内容:
- 启动服务器。
三、部署文件
把构建好的文件夹上传到服务器,你可以用FTP/SFTP、SSH/SCP等方式:
使用FTP/SFTP
- 使用FTP/SFTP客户端(如FileZilla)连接到服务器。
- 把本地的文件夹上传到服务器的相应目录中。
使用SSH/SCP
- 使用SCP命令将文件夹上传到服务器。
- 使用SSH连接到服务器并移动文件到Web目录。
四、配置域名
配置域名,让人能通过域名访问你的网站:
购买域名
在域名注册商(如GoDaddy、Namecheap等)处购买域名。
配置DNS
- 登录域名注册商的管理控制台。
- 添加A记录,把域名指向服务器的IP地址。
配置服务器虚拟主机
- 在Nginx或Apache的配置文件中,将server_name设置为你的域名。
- 重新启动服务器以应用更改。
将Vue项目上线主要包括四个步骤:构建项目、配置服务器、部署文件、配置域名。做好这些,你的项目就能顺利上线,用户也能通过域名访问网站啦!记得部署过程中多测试,确保在生产环境中运行正常。另外,定期备份网站数据和配置文件,以便出现问题时能快速恢复。